You can do this" I murmured. "You are my brother. I love you. All the embarrassing bits, all the annoying bits, which I imagine is most of you--a thousand Zias might run away from you if they knew the truth. But I won't. I'll still be here.
Rick Riordan
ShareWTF𝕏

Interpretation

What this quote means

This quote expresses unconditional love and support despite flaws and imperfections.

In this heartfelt quote, the speaker reassures their brother that no matter the embarrassing or annoying aspects of his personality, their bond remains unbreakable. It highlights the theme of familial love, acceptance, and loyalty, emphasizing the importance of standing by loved ones through their imperfections.
